I think the door trims come off with a couple of screws, when I replaced all the horrible gold and green badges on the car I noticed the door trims (in the front at least) are held on with a screw behind the badge and I presume there is another fastener or 2 behind the door release handle. After that I guess it's just clips but I am sure that someone has done this before and will come and share their knowledge soon...
